In the Otway and greater Scioto County area, most professional carpet cleaning is priced by the square foot, with average costs ranging from $0.25 to $0.50 per square foot. Some local providers may offer a flat room rate. The final price depends on the carpet's soil level, the cleaning method (e.g., hot water extraction), and any necessary pre-treatment for Ohio-specific soils like red clay or winter road salt tracked indoors.
Yes, seasonal timing is important. Late spring and early fall are ideal, as Ohio's humidity is lower, allowing carpets to dry faster (typically 6-12 hours). We recommend avoiding deep cleaning during the peak humidity of July and August, as slow drying can promote mildew. Winter cleanings are common for removing salt and mud but require ensuring your home's heating system can aid in proper drying.

For an efficient service, please vacuum thoroughly the day before, clear small furniture and floor items from the areas to be cleaned, and identify any major stains for the technician. Also, ensure clear access to an electrical outlet and a water source. If you have specific concerns about furniture moving or delicate items, discuss this with your local Otway provider when scheduling.
